Configuration hot-reloading in Fernlock is handled by the Watchgate sidecar, which polls the signed config bundle every thirty seconds and applies changes without restarting the service. From a security standpoint, note that only bundles signed by the Bramblehold release key are accepted; unsigned or stale bundles are rejected and logged. Reload events are recorded with the acting principal and a diff hash. If you need the signing policy or audit trail details, reach out to the config platform owner.

pager mailbox: holius@nelvrogrid.internal

## CI Note: SquatSniff jobs failing on registry timeouts

Heads up — the SquatSniff typo-squatting scanner has been flaking in CI since Tuesday. It polls the Fernmark package registry mirror, and when the mirror lags, the scanner times out and marks the whole pipeline red even though nothing's actually wrong. If a customer pipeline shows this, just retry the stage once before escalating. The fix is bumping the poll timeout, already merged. It first landed in the build noted below.

build token for yahig-kaguf: htk3_c19

// Docweaver lint pass: these constants control how aggressively the
// documentation linter walks the source tree and flags stale pages.
// If the lint queue backs up during an incident, lower the crawl
// concurrency first — do NOT disable staleness checks, since the
// Harfield release gate depends on them. Changes here require a
// restart of the docweaver-worker pool to take effect. The current
// production-tested values are listed below.

tuning constants:
RATE_LIMITS = {
    "zorael": 10,
    "oliix": 1,
    "holix": 2,
    "quenix": 10,
}

Sorting in the Ledgerlight report builder is stable: equal keys keep input order. Don't rely on database ordering upstream — the builder re-sorts in memory. If users report rows shuffling between runs, check for a missing tiebreaker column first; that's the usual culprit. Known issues are tracked in the report-engine board. Escalate unresolved ordering bugs to the builder team.

pager mailbox: casix@tolvaqsys.internal